FEAST OF ST. SHARBEL, the Maronite Catholic community of New Orleans will celebrate with Mass, July 9, 12:30 p.m., St. Joseph Catholic Church, 1802 Tulane Ave., New Orleans. There will be anointing for healing with holy oil from the tomb of St. Sharbel. Refreshments will follow.

ST. MARY’S DOMINICAN HIGH SCHOOL saluted faculty and staff for years of service ranging from five to 45 years. Honored were Eva Rezza, who taught social studies, and Patricia Bryne, a math teacher, assistant principal and who served on AdvanceEd accreditation teams for four cycles at Dominican, who were retiring, and Aline Delgado, religion department chair who is in her 45th year at Dominican. Honored for 25 years were Ryan Reuter (science) and Paul Spitzfaden (athletics); 20 years, Beverly Battiste (instructional area), Jessica Chatellier (health/physical education), Evelyn Maggio (counseling), Mazie Stewart (English); 15 years, Janine Koenig (science), Theresa Maquar (science), Dr. Wayne Rupp, Jr. (foreign languages); 10 years, Celeste Anding (advancement), Sandra Cordray (advancement), Cynthia Donnelly (religion), Crissy Giacona (science), Mark Gonnella (religion), Courtney Margot (advancement), Catherine Thomson (finance/leadership); and five years, Leslie Cobar (mathematics), Cameron Hahne (foreign languages and religion), Elyse Harrison (admissions), Robyn Miltenberger (mathematics), Gerald Richoux II (security) and Al Silvas (instructional area).
